As a program-based institution in KY, Paul Mitchell the School-Louisville sets tuition by program. Costs range from $3,575 to $18,789 for its 3 largest programs. The average net price after aid is $25,462.

What Financial Aid Is Available at Paul Mitchell the School-Louisville? (2022-23)
At Paul Mitchell the School-Louisville, grant and scholarship aid goes to 44% of incoming students, averaging $6,346 per recipient. Other forms of aid may also apply.

What Are the Student Loan Numbers at Paul Mitchell the School-Louisville? (2022-23)
At Paul Mitchell the School-Louisville, 58% of students use federal loans to fund their education. The average amount borrowed is $7,672. Consider all aid options before borrowing.
